The Rocky Mountains, often referred to as the Rockies, is a major mountain range located in the western United States. Stretching over 3,000 miles from Canada down to New Mexico, it features diverse ecosystems and is home to numerous national parks, including Rocky Mountain National Park. The range is known for its stunning landscapes, outdoor recreational opportunities, and significant geological formations.
